Local restaurants

If you fancy a change of culinary scenery, ask about the boat transfers to neighbouring island resort of Anantara, where Baan Huraa restaurant has an excellent menu of regional Thai specialities (+960 664 4100).

Worth getting out of bed for

Yoga bunnies, water babies and sea dogs all have good reasons to leave the cocoon of their private suites. At the Como Shambhala Retreat, there's a complimentary yoga class every afternoon in the yoga pavilion; if you want to be more bendy than you've ever been, book a few private yoga lessons; guided meditation is also on offer.

Diving is definitely the main attraction here: the parrotfish-patrolled house reef is just a short swim away; borrow free snorkelling gear or learn to dive – Cocoa Island has a PADI dive centre, and the Maldives is home to some of the world's most spectacular scuba diving – including at the Cocoa Thila site, just behind the resort. If that doesn't float your boat… charter one. Island-hopping excursions or barbecue picnics on sandbars made for two, by dhoni, catamaran or speedboat are a totally tropical way to spend the day. While you're out on the water, keep your eyes peeled for leaping flying fish and spot pods of dolphins. There are also windsurfers, kayaks and catamarans to borrow.
